Re: nstra what is it about
They do use 4-wheelers. Some dogs figure out to track a 4-wheeler and some do not (imo). But, you have to remember, the judges are both using 4 wheelers, and the bird planter is planting every brace on a 4-wheeler. So, a lot of 4-wheeler tracks out there. Re: Crow's Little Joe
Crow's Little Joe is the grandsire of Sir Lancelot who was real, real close to winning the Nat'l back a few years ago. Crow's Little Joe is also the grandsire of Lester's Leeza who when bred to Miller's Date Line, produced this years Nat'l AA Ch Lester's Snowatch. Chuck Tash with Tash Kennels in Ala...
